Queensland Family Law

Divorce Type

Queensland allows no-fault divorce under the Family Law Act 1975 (federal).

Separation Period

12 months separation required.

Property Division

Federal Family Court — just and equitable division. Marital assets are divided based on this framework during divorce proceedings.

Frequently Asked Questions

How is child custody determined?

Courts decide custody based on the best interests of the child, considering each parent's situation, relationship with the child, and the child's own preferences if old enough.

How long does a divorce take?

Uncontested divorces can be finalised in 2-3 months. Contested divorces with disputes over assets or custody can take 6-18 months or longer.

Do I need a lawyer for divorce?

While not legally required, a lawyer protects your rights regarding property division, custody, support, and retirement assets. The cost is usually far less than the cost of mistakes.
